Fortnite For Android: How To Download and Run Fortnite Battle Royale

Finally, Epic Games has ended up with the Fortnite invitation system for Android. So far, if a player wanted to enjoy this famous Battle Royale title on his/her Android device, all he/she could do was to wait for Epic Games to send an invitation to be able to install a Beta version. Luckily, this complicated procedure has been removed forever this week, and everyone can download Fortnite for Android.

How to download and run Fortnite on compatible devices not listed by Epic Games

If your mobile phone was in the long list above, you’re lucky. If not, here’s how to get Fortnite for Android on every device.

As you know by now, Epic Games refuses to feature its game on the Google Play Store. Google itself didn’t like this move, as fake copies of the game that are potentially dangerous for Android smartphones have already begun to circulate online for some time now. You should avoid those variants.

To grab the original Fortnite, go to the Epic Games website via your Android phone and download the game.

At first, a single file will be downloaded, which you must open but only after you allow your Android smartphone to open and install unknown apps. Once the application is installed, you will just have an installer. You have to open it and let it further download the data packs, following the on-screen instruction. Keep in mind that you’ll need more than 1 Gb of internal storage to get Fortnite for Android.

However, if your phone is not listed as compatible on the Epic Games site, you don’t have to worry about it. As far as your device runs Android 8 Oreo (or higher), at least 2 Gb RAM, and a mid- or high-range GPU, you’ll be able to install and play Fortnite for Android.
